Performance exhaust for 1979 Garelli SSP LTD

I have a 1979 Garelli Super Sport LTD top tank moped and would like to boost its performance. Right now it runs at around 26mph it used to get 30 at least. I am completely new to this subject and would like some advice if possible. What kind performance exhaust would be compatible with this bike? Or does every new exhaust require special modification? And it has a jet #50 installed.. Would a new jet improve its performance.. and if so what size, and where can I buy it? Thanks for your help!!

Re: Performance exhaust for 1979 Garelli SSP LTD

Regardless of which speed rating your motor is, you should be able to get +30MPH on that Garelli. Hopefully you have a 32 or 36 tooth rear sprocket already.

-Remove the air tubes in the airbox or upgrade to a better filter

-upjet to 54 or 56

-advance your timing

-drill a few 1/4" holes in the exhaust baffle

-make a thinner head gasket tpo up your compression

You could spend money on a pipe if you want to, but I wouldn't.
